She Just Needed a Chance!

October 22, 2013 By Jodi

Her brown eyes stared out at me from her photo on Petfinder, wide with uncertainty. Eyes who will haunt my dreams for a long time to come.

Urgent

Her story was sad.  Life at the end of a three foot chain tied to a tree. Very little food or water, wallowing in her own feces, covered with ticks and fleas.  One of three dogs removed from an animal cruelty case, and up for adoption.

At the Hartford dog pound dogs get 10 days before they can be euthanized.  The pound will hold them longer if there is someone willing to take them.  They post them on Petfinder with their legal date for adoption.  Hers said, “NOW, URGENT.”

I shared her on facebook and asked people to share her.

Today she was gone.

I don’t know, Leslie pointed out that maybe it’s a good thing, maybe she made it out and I pray to God that she did, but my heart is heavy right now and my tears are falling fast and hot down my cheeks.

Poor sweet baby, just needed a chance.

Jump Mama

October 16, 2013 By Jodi

K-9 Kamp Kounselor Delilah here again, updating you on all the things we are doing to get fit and keep K-9 Kamp F.U.N.

In case you’ve been living under a rock, this month is our 2nd installment of K-9 Kamp.  A great challenge hosted by our friends Koly and Felix at Kol’s Notes, Kelly and Ike at Peggy’s Pet Place and Gretel and Chester at You Did What With Your Weiner.

k9kampbadge-300x300 Right now we are still taking advantage of walks in the woods after The Mama gets home from work.  If she gets right to it and doesn’t diddle around, we have just enough time for a 30 to 40 minute walk.

Even so, we’ve been working on some fun things to do with The Mama to help her get into shape, as well as keeping Sampson and me, healthy and active as well.

One of my new favorite games to play with The Mama is a little game I developed called, jump the leash.

It works like this.  The Mama is always holding the leash in her left hand, so I with my Ninja like Lab skills, will dart around behind her back, and then cut across her path so she has to jump the leash.
